Git合并多个分支中的提交内容

IDEA中使用

IEAD编辑器中使用Git

案例一:

把test分支的其中提交的内容合并到main分支上。

你现在通过IDEA开发的分支是test分支,当你在test分支把内容都写完了并且提交内容保存到了本地的git暂存区中的时候,如果此时你的IDEA还有其他未提交的内容那么就需要进行暂存,防止合并的时候出现冲突提示。

流程如下图:

1.切换到main分支上。【当idea中出现标签卡片时表示是当前正在使用的分支】

2.当选中项目鼠标右键弹出Git属性,选择对应的菜单showHistory

3.选择之后会弹出git分支,选择你要提出的分支进行双击打开,会出现在右侧之后只需要选择你需要的test分支中哪些内容进行Cherry-pick就行了,如果出现冲突就解决冲突,解决完之后也就合并到了main分支,最后就进行提交。

相关推荐
Han.miracle3 小时前
数据结构——二叉树的从前序与中序遍历序列构造二叉树
java·数据结构·学习·算法·leetcode
Le1Yu4 小时前
分布式事务以及Seata(XA、AT模式)
java
寒山李白5 小时前
关于Java项目构建/配置工具方式(Gradle-Groovy、Gradle-Kotlin、Maven)的区别于选择
java·kotlin·gradle·maven
无妄无望6 小时前
docker学习(4)容器的生命周期与资源控制
java·学习·docker
MC丶科6 小时前
【SpringBoot 快速上手实战系列】5 分钟用 Spring Boot 搭建一个用户管理系统(含前后端分离)!新手也能一次跑通!
java·vue.js·spring boot·后端
千码君20166 小时前
React Native:从react的解构看编程众多语言中的解构
java·javascript·python·react native·react.js·解包·解构
风禾万里7 小时前
Git怎么管理软件版本(代码,模型,配置等)
git
夜白宋7 小时前
【word多文档docx合并】
java·word
@yanyu6667 小时前
idea中配置tomcat
java·mysql·tomcat
2501_916766547 小时前
【项目部署】JavaWeb、MavenJavaWeb项目部署至 Tomcat 的实现方式
java·tomcat